@@ -0,0 +1,54 @@
1
+ # CustomersMailCloud
2
+
3
+ ## Installation
4
+
5
+ Add this line to your application's Gemfile:
6
+
7
+ ```ruby
8
+ gem 'customers_mail_cloud'
9
+ ```
10
+
11
+ And then execute:
12
+
13
+ $ bundle install
14
+
15
+ Or install it yourself as:
16
+
17
+ $ gem install customers_mail_cloud
18
+
19
+ ## Usage
20
+
21
+ ### Initialize
22
+
23
+ ```ruby
24
+ client = CustomersMailCloud::Client.new(api_user, api_key)
25
+ ```
26
+
27
+ ### Set mail information
28
+
29
+ ```ruby
30
+ client.from = CustomersMailCloud::MailAddress.new('info@smtps.jp', 'Admin')
31
+ client.trial
32
+ client.to << CustomersMailCloud::MailAddress.new('test@smtps.jp', 'Tester')
33
+ client.subject = 'Mail subject'
34
+ client.text = 'Mail body'
35
+ ```
36
+
37
+ ### Send email
38
+
39
+ ```ruby
40
+ json = client.send
41
+ ```
42
+
